The 72-hour window is the most cited-and least understood-milestone in nicotine cessation. Most cessation programs describe it as "when cravings are strongest" without explaining why. The explanation matters, because understanding the mechanism is how you get through it.
The Setup: What Nicotine Does to Your Receptors
Nicotine is structurally similar to acetylcholine, the neurotransmitter that naturally activates nicotinic acetylcholine receptors (nAChRs) throughout the brain. When nicotine binds to these receptors-primarily the α4β2 subtype concentrated in the ventral tegmental area and nucleus accumbens-it triggers dopamine release at roughly 200% above baseline.
This is not subtle. Natural rewards (food, sex, social connection) produce 25-50% dopamine elevations. Nicotine more than doubles baseline. The brain notices.
Over weeks and months of regular nicotine exposure, the brain compensates by upregulating nAChRs: creating more receptors and increasing their sensitivity. This is called receptor upregulation or supersensitization. The brain is trying to restore homeostasis-to make nicotine's effect feel "normal."
Why 72 Hours Specifically
When you quit, several things happen simultaneously:
Hours 0-24: Nicotine is cleared from the bloodstream. Upregulated nAChRs are suddenly without their agonist. They continue firing spuriously, signaling for stimulation that isn't coming. Blood pressure spikes. Irritability sets in. This is the acute phase.
Hours 24-48: The dopamine system, trained to expect nicotine-triggered surges, begins to register the deficit. Baseline dopamine falls below normal. Anhedonia (inability to feel pleasure from normal activities) begins. Cognitive impairment-difficulty concentrating, working memory gaps-peaks.
Hours 48-72: The acute craving system is at maximum intensity. The combination of receptor supersensitization, dopamine deficit, and behavioral cue-response activation creates the most uncomfortable 24-hour window in the cessation process.
After 72 hours: nAChR downregulation begins to reverse. The receptors that the brain upregulated start to reduce in number, and their sensitivity decreases slightly. This is the beginning of receptor normalization-a process that takes weeks, but the direction has shifted.
Why This Knowledge Helps
The 72-hour peak is temporary and biological. It is not a measure of willpower, character, or likelihood of long-term success. It is a predictable neurochemical event that you can wait through.
Cytisine, the α4β2 partial agonist in the NIC protocol, works specifically during this window. By occupying nAChRs as a partial agonist-enough binding activity to reduce the signaling deficit, not enough to trigger full dopamine reward-cytisine blunts the 72-hour peak without perpetuating dependence.
The Second Peak: Weeks 2-4
The 72-hour peak is the first major hurdle. The second, less-discussed peak occurs between weeks 2-4 as the dopamine system slowly normalizes. Anhedonia deepens before it resolves. Users who make it through 72 hours often relapse in week 3, mistaking neurological normalization for depression or failure.
